Propriedade DataRepeater.ItemHeaderSize

Obtém ou define o tamanho do cabeçalho de item em um DataRepeater controle.

Namespace:  Microsoft.VisualBasic.PowerPacks
Assembly:  Microsoft.VisualBasic.PowerPacks.Vs (em Microsoft.VisualBasic.PowerPacks.Vs.dll)

Sintaxe

'Declaração
Public Property ItemHeaderSize As Integer
public int ItemHeaderSize { get; set; }
public:
property int ItemHeaderSize {
    int get ();
    void set (int value);
}
member ItemHeaderSize : int with get, set
function get ItemHeaderSize () : int
function set ItemHeaderSize (value : int)

Valor de propriedade

Tipo: System.Int32
O tamanho do cabeçalho de item, em pixels.O valor padrão é 15.

Comentários

Quando o LayoutStyle propriedade estiver definida como Vertical (padrão), ItemHeaderSize Especifica a largura do cabeçalho de item.Quando o LayoutStyle propriedade estiver definida como Horizontal, ItemHeaderSize Especifica a altura do cabeçalho de item.

ObservaçãoObservação

Se a ItemHeaderSize propriedade estiver definida como um valor que seja menor do que 11, os ícones de indicador no cabeçalho de item não são exibidos.

Exemplos

O exemplo de código a seguir demonstra como alterar o tamanho do cabeçalho de item em um DataRepeater controle definindo a ItemHeaderSize propriedade.Ele presume que você tenha um formulário que contém um DataRepeater controle denominado DataRepeater1 e um Button controle denominado Button1.

Private Sub Button1_Click() Handles Button1.Click
    ' Change the orientation and set the ItemHeaderSize accordingly.
    If DataRepeater1.LayoutStyle = 
       PowerPacks.DataRepeaterLayoutStyles.Vertical Then

        DataRepeater1.LayoutStyle = 
            PowerPacks.DataRepeaterLayoutStyles.Horizontal
        DataRepeater1.ItemHeaderSize = 12
    Else
        DataRepeater1.LayoutStyle = 
            PowerPacks.DataRepeaterLayoutStyles.Vertical
        DataRepeater1.ItemHeaderSize = 18
    End If
End Sub
private void button1_Click(System.Object sender, System.EventArgs e)
{
    // Change the orientation and set the ItemHeaderSize accordingly.
    if (dataRepeater1.LayoutStyle == DataRepeaterLayoutStyles.Vertical)
    {
        dataRepeater1.LayoutStyle = DataRepeaterLayoutStyles.Horizontal;
        dataRepeater1.ItemHeaderSize = 12;
    }
    else
    {
        dataRepeater1.LayoutStyle = DataRepeaterLayoutStyles.Vertical;
        dataRepeater1.ItemHeaderSize = 18;
    }
}

Segurança do .NET Framework

Consulte também

Referência

DataRepeater Classe

Namespace Microsoft.VisualBasic.PowerPacks

ItemHeaderVisible

SelectionColor

Outros recursos

Introdução ao controle DataRepeater (Visual Studio)

How to: Display Item Headers in a DataRepeater Control